Does Ionic Foot Bath Detox work or is it a Hoax?
There are lots of new stories about this Ion Foot Bath Cleanse or Detox process and the jury is out on whether they work or not. Opinions aside I need answers with good links for more research before I stick my feet in electrically charged water regardless of voltage.
This question has been asked many times and it seems no-one has any scientific proof to show. Any study that I've ever seen is from the manufacturer and everyone knows how you can trust someone who has a profit to make. As a chemist I can explain the process of electrolysis and how the colors you see in the bath and simply the metal electrodes sloughing off some of the metal into the water and complexing with the salts (hard water, added salts or even salts you are bringing in with your feet), but I don't have a full INDEPENDENT study of the process. I haven't found one of the web either. I know it's a SCAM as a scientist, but I wish I had more "real" proof.
